The hexadecimal color code #774EED corresponds to the code RGB( 119, 78, 237 ). It's a shade of Blue. This color is a combination of red (at 0,47 level), green (at 0,31 level) and blue (at 0,93 level). Its brightness is 61% and its saturation is 81%. It is composed of red at 27%, green at 17% and blue at 54%.
